- | ===== Assignment (1p) ====== | ||
- | |||
- | Describe in detail a known vulnerability and exploit / attack / malware, for a mobile device. Any attack surface may be considered: mobile OS, wireless communication, system services, applications, etc. | ||
- | |||
- | The document should have 1-2 pages and include: targeted mobile OS and version, attack surface, exploited vulnerability, attack/malware architecture, implementation details. Upload the document [[http://cs.curs.pub.ro/2017/mod/assign/view.php?id=6268|here]]. | ||
- | |||
- | The presentation must summarise the attack description and implementation. As a bonus, it may also include a demo of the attack. | ||
- | |||
- | * Description - 0.6p | ||
- | * Presentation - 0.4p | ||
- | * Implementation - 0.5p (bonus) | ||
